Zexe, keep the "Jetway Editor" disabled unless you really want to add Jetways to the scenery. I guess you have accidentally enabled the editor via the menu: AI => Jetway Settings => Jetway Editor. Needs to be OFF for normal flight operations.

The v2.4 aircraft download page is now posted! I can't say for sure if all the mirror sites are fully synced so if you get a 404 type (not found) error, try one of the other mirrors (you get 3 randomly selected mirror links for each aircraft.) If you have really bad luck, try refreshing the page to get a new set of random mirrors to try.

We have 376 aircraft now!!! Almost 100 more than the v2.0 release, and of course many of the existing aircraft have been improved. This page doesn't include the many aircraft hangars that are independently managed.
